3.3 Backup Camera Installation

The included AHD backup camera enhances parking safety. Follow these steps for proper connection:

  • Connect the red cable (1) to the positive terminal of your car's reverse light cable.
  • Connect the black cable (2) to the negative terminal of your car's reverse light cable.
  • The reverse input cable must be plugged in even if the reverse camera is not being used, as it affects Bluetooth and WiFi signal reception.

3.4 CANBUS Decoder Configuration

Depending on your vehicle's configuration, you may need to configure the CANBUS decoder:

  • Without CANBUS Decoder: Connect the plugs or steering wheel control wires (Key1/Key2) in the power cable to the corresponding port or wire of your original car. Then, go to "SteeringWheel Key" in settings to activate the button function.
  • With CANBUS Decoder: Connect the CANBUS before powering on the machine. Then, navigate to Apps > Settings > Factory Settings (8888/8317) > Vehicle > Automotive type. Select the brand of the CANBUS decoder and the matching model and year.

4.2 Bluetooth Connectivity

Bluetooth 5.0 ensures stable calls, music streaming, and phonebook synchronization. To connect your device:

  1. On the car stereo, navigate to the Bluetooth settings.
  2. Enable Bluetooth on your mobile device and search for "CarBT".
  3. Pair the devices, entering the PIN (usually 0000) if prompted.
  4. After successful connection, "phone audio" and "music audio" will be displayed. If not, restart Bluetooth.

6. Troubleshooting

If you encounter issues with your car stereo, refer to the following common problems and solutions:

ProblemPossible CauseSolution
Unit does not power onIncorrect power wiring; blown fuseCheck power cable connections. Verify car fuse.
No sound outputIncorrect speaker wiring; volume too low; mute activatedCheck speaker connections. Adjust volume. Deactivate mute.
Bluetooth/WiFi connection issuesIncorrect pairing; signal interference; device not discoverableEnsure correct pairing process. Restart Bluetooth/WiFi on both devices. Check for interference.
Backup camera not displayingIncorrect camera wiring; camera power issueVerify camera input cable and power connections to reverse light.
Touchscreen unresponsiveSystem freeze; software issueRestart the unit. If issue persists, consider a factory reset (data loss may occur).
